Precede the Tzarah with Korban and Tefillah

Vechol Maaminim | June 27, 2025

Rav Shlomo Kluger explained that often, when a person is in a state of trouble, he makes a promise that when he is saved, he will sacrifice a korban Todah, as it says (Tehillim 66:14): “Asher patzu sefasai vediber pi batzar li.” But this korban does not come from the person’s desire to sacrifice a korban, because the person would prefer that he should not have had this trouble in the first place, and he would not have to bring a korban as a result.

In fact, the right and more effective way is to precede by bringing the korban willingly, before the tzarah arises, and as Chazal say regarding tefillah (Sanhedrin 44b): “A person should always precede with tefillah, as the Torah says “Vechi sizbechu zevach shelamim l’Hashem – lirtzonchem tizbechu,” don’t wait for the trouble to come that will compel you to bring a korban. Rather, bring the korban willingly first, before the tzarah strikes, and thus you will prevent it from coming in the first place.

Imrei Shefer
